Understanding Your Home's Water Quality Needs

Understanding your home's water quality needs is a critical first step in selecting an effective water conditioning system. Every household has unique requirements based on factors like local water sources, plumbing infrastructure, and specific health considerations. For instance, homes near industrial areas or agricultural lands may face higher contamination risks from pesticides, heavy metals, or bacteria compared to those sourced from cleaner, rural regions.

They suggest starting with basic water testing kits available at most hardware stores to gauge initial quality levels. This process reveals contaminants like chlorine, sediment, lead, and bacteria, guiding your choice of natural or standard conditioning methods. For instance, if lead is detected, a water conditioner certified for lead removal becomes essential. Similarly, homes with well water should focus on systems that target bacteria and nitrates common in these sources.
Natural water conditioning methods, such as filtration and distillation, offer eco-friendly alternatives to chemical treatments. Filtration systems remove impurities using carbon, sediment filters, or UV disinfection. Distillation purifies water through boiling and condensation, effectively eliminating a wide range of contaminants. However, these methods might require more maintenance and can be energy-intensive. Natural water conditioning methods leverage the power of filtration, aeration, and biological processes to purify water. For example, using sand and gravel filters can effectively remove sediment, while activated carbon filters target organic compounds and chlorine residues. Aeration systems, which introduce oxygen into the water, not only improve taste and odor but also help reduce volatile organic compounds (VOCs). Start by assessing your specific needs and water quality issues. For example, if you live in an area with high mineral content, a reverse osmosis system might be ideal for removing minerals like lead, arsenic, and cadmium. Conversely, if you're concerned about bacteria and contaminants, an ultraviolet (UV) disinfection system can effectively kill 99.9 percent of microorganisms without leaving behind harmful byproducts, as opposed to chlorine-based systems.
Before purchasing, it's crucial to test your water at home. Many online kits allow you to check for common contaminants like lead, nitrates, and bacteria.
